Rio Mesa hasn't had much luck against Oxnard recently, but that could start to change  on Thursday. The Rio Mesa Spartans will be playing in front of their home fans against the Oxnard Yellowjackets  at 5:00  p.m.
Having struggled with four  losses in a row, Rio Mesa  turned things around against Dos Pueblos  on Tuesday. Neither they nor the Chargers could gain the upper hand  so the two teams had to settle for  a  1-1 draw. The result (or lack thereof) was the first time the Spartans have been dealt a  draw since  back in December of 2024.
Meanwhile, Oxnard put another one in the bag  on Tuesday to keep their perfect season alive. They never let Pacifica onto the board and left with  a   4-0  victory. The Yellowjackets might be getting used to big wins seeing as the team has won five matchups by four  goals or more this season.
They hit Pacifica with a three-pronged attack, as the team got scores from  Erika Flores (2),  Moriah Miranda,  and  Jennifer Salas.
 Oxnard pushed their record up to 7-0 with the  win, which was their fifth straight  at home. Rio Mesa's  draw makes their record 1-7-3  this season.
 Rio Mesa beat Oxnard 2-0  in their previous meeting  back in January of 2024. Will Rio Mesa repeat their success,  or does  Oxnard have a new game plan this time around? We'll find out soon enough.
